Strategies for Optimizing Internet Use

Managing Peak Hour Demands

As an experienced IT professional, you know that peak hours can be a notorious time for internet slowdowns. Ensuring you have access to best price broadband is a crucial priority. During these hours, I recommend utilising bandwidth management techniques that can effectively help you to allocate resources according to your specific needs. Consider configuring Quality of Service (QoS) settings on your router to prioritise activities such as remote diagnostics over other internet uses. This can ensure that your essential tasks aren't disrupted, even when everyone else in the household is online.

Customizing Home Network Settings

Customising your home network settings is also pivotal in enhancing connectivity. Begin by exploring the configuration options your router provides. Settings such as channel selection and signal strength adjustment can be optimised for better performance. Be sure to position your router strategically within your home; sometimes, a simple change of location can boost signal strength significantly. Your local network might also benefit from a mesh system if you have a larger living space or areas where the signal tends to drop off.

Maximizing Output with Tech Tools

Tech tools can enhance your network's efficacy and reduce the time spent on manual adjustments. Modern routers often come with apps that offer insightful analytics to monitor usage and manage devices real-time. These features are invaluable if you take advantage of home wifi deals that may include enhanced monitoring capabilities or additional support systems. Staying abreast of new router firmware updates can also introduce performance improvements and security patches.
